Technical Terms & Concepts
Total Magnicaon
Total magnicaon of a microscope is calculated by the magnicaon of the objecve mulplied by
the magnicaon of the eyepieces.
-Ex: (10x Eyepieces) x (4x Objecve) = 40x Total Magnicaon
Field of View
Linear eld of view of the eyepiece divided by the magnicaon of the objecve
Numerical Aperture (N.A)
Calculated by n Sin α (max), the Numerical Aperture (N.A) is an important parameter that marks the
features of the objecve and condensers image quality and resoluon. The “n” is a refracve index of
the medium (air or immersion cedar oil) between the objecve lens and the specimen. The “α” is 1/2 of
the angle between the aperture on the objecve and path of light. The larger the N.A, the higher the
resoluon of the objecve (and beer quality of the image).
Object to Primary Image Distance
The distance between the object plane and the primary image plane. The conjugate distance is xed.
Mechanical Tube Length
The distance between the objecve shoulder and the ocular shoulder.
